This was the second album under the name of Jeff Beck, released in 1976. It features harder and more dynamic playing than the previous album, "Blow by Blow."
The third track, "Goodbye Pork Pie Hat," is a cover of Charles Mingus. After the "Blow by Blow" tour, Jeff Beck participated in the recording of Stanley Clarke's album "Journey to Love" and did a session, which led to him becoming more interested in Jazz/Fusion after this album.
